Dragos Ruiu

Dragos is the organizer of Canada's and Japan's oldest, most technical, information security conferences at CanSecWest and PacSec, for 25 and 21 years respectively. He started out as a computer dinosaur from back when computers used paper tape (PDP11) and along the way has worked on supercomputers used by various government agencies, as well as working on network monitoring systems for HP for 7 years, picking up an Emmy along the way for the MPEG digital video analyzers used for the first HDTV stations. He does security audits for mission critical systems, and has organized infosec conferences in Vancouver, London, Amsterdam, Buenos Aires, and Hong Kong, as well as starting the PWN2OWN competition. Post-pandemic among his many focus areas he’s been exploring the boundaries and intersection of LLM security, EW & RF applications, scalable redundant mTLS encrypted cluster meshes, embedded firmware, SMBv3, and IoT networks with a focus on vehicular and EV power network security.

Gohsuke Takama

Gohsuke Takama is based in Tokyo and active internationally. He was involved with Black Hat Japan from its inception until its dissolution in 2008. Following that, he joined the SecWest team in 2009. He's long been an evangelist of cyber security and digital privacy, and is an advisory board member of Privacy International, headquartered in London, UK. He is often found as the MC and audio/visual operator at SecWest events. As a former stage manager (of four) of YMO TokyoDome stadium concert in 1993, he finds infosec conferences are less complicated than rock concert touring with X-Japan, etc, as well as manufacturing of custom stage equipments such as audio mixing consoles, lighting systems, and rigging motor controllers decades ago.
Currently, he runs his own consulting syndicate as a multifaceted consultant. As a tech startup supporter, he has worked with VC incubators and angel investors by helping their portfolio startups improve their products, services and media strategy. He also gave advice from research insight on emerging technology on areas including biotech, AI, and space industry. He worked as a tech journalist for over 15 years and supplied industry reports to Japan's government and major corporations.
